Output ab244e690bce240a2696297c8045f745a7234e02c5898151ff2904341c544756:1

value
2861601
script pubkey
OP_0 OP_PUSHBYTES_20 e1ec5420245897ed3a1ae155a51e662c59fe5c2e
address
bc1qu8k9ggpytzt76ws6u92628nx93vluhpw7grtek
transaction
ab244e690bce240a2696297c8045f745a7234e02c5898151ff2904341c544756